" Hymie " Weiss (born Henryk Wojciechowski; [1] January 25, 1898 - October 11, 1926), was a Polish-American mob boss who became a leader of the Prohibition -era North Side Gang and a bitter rival of Al Capone. Peter Gusenberg. Peter Gusenberg a.k.a. "Goosey" (September 22, 1888 - February 14, 1929) and his brother Frank were German-American contract killers and members of Chicago's North Side Gang, the main rival to the Chicago Outfit. Peter Gusenberg participated in an infamous attack on Al Capone during a vicious gang war.The 4 Fingers Gang Sign is a universally recognized hand gesture formed by extending the index, middle, ring, and pinky finger while tucking in the thumb.
